sql变量(sql变量名命名规则)

[img]

SQL变量简介

当我们在使用 SQL 语言进行数据库操作时,很多时候我们需要对数据进行一些操作或保存一些特定的值。那么,SQL 变量就是用来存储这些值的东西。变量可以存储各种数据类型的值,例如整数、字符串、日期等,然后可以在 SQL 代码的任何地方使用这些变量。这篇文章将介绍 SQL 变量的使用方法,包括声明、赋值和使用变量等。

多级标题

1.变量的声明

2.变量的赋值

3.使用 SQL 变量

4.总结

变量的声明

在 SQL 中,我们可以使用 DECLARE 语句来声明一个变量。DECLARE 语句必须在开始使用变量之前使用,格式如下:

DECLARE @variable_name data_type;

上述格式中,@variable_name 代表变量的名称,data_type 代表变量的数据类型。例如,我们可以声明一个整数类型的变量:

DECLARE @my_number INT;

变量的赋值

在 SQL 中,我们可以使用 SET 语句来将值赋给变量。SET 语句格式如下:

SET @variable_name = value;

上述格式中,@variable_name 代表变量的名称,value 代表要赋的值。例如,我们可以将整数类型的变量 @my_number 赋值为 10:

SET @my_number = 10;

使用 SQL 变量

一旦变量声明和赋值完成,我们可以在 SQL 查询或存储过程中使用变量。例如,我们可以使用变量 @my_number 作为查询的参数:

SELECT * FROM my_table WHERE my_column = @my_number;

在一个存储过程中,我们可以使用变量来执行不同的操作,例如:

CREATE PROCEDURE my_procedure

@my_number INT

AS

BEGIN

IF @my_number > 100

BEGIN

SELECT '大于100';

END

ELSE

BEGIN

SELECT '小于等于100';

END

END

总结

在本文中,我们学习了 SQL 变量的概念、声明、赋值和使用。通过使用变量,我们可以在 SQL 查询和存储过程中轻松地管理和操作数据。熟练地使用 SQL 变量是每个 SQL 开发者必须掌握的技能之一。

标签列表